dpdk: allow zero TX queues when running in IDS mode
When running in non-forwarding (IDS) mode, it is not required
to create TX queues for the interface.
This can be acheived by setting tx-descriptors configuration
field to 0.

dpdk: check for link up before full startup
ICE card (Intel E810) was not receiving packets immediatelly
after startup, Suricata workers would act as processing while
it was not. This eliminates the problem by only continuing
in the initialization if the link is already up.
The setting can be turned off manually from the configuraiton
file.

detect: per tx detect flags to a u8 progress value
Reduce per tx space for tracking detection/prefilter progress. Instead
of a per direction u64 of flags, where each bit reflected a progress
value, use a simple u8 to track the linear progression through the
progress values. Use an offset to allow 0 to mean no value.
Add flags field as well to track "skip detect" and "inspect complete".

hyperscan: add caching mechanism for hyperscan contexts
Cache Hyperscan serialized databases to disk to prevent compilation
of the same databases when Suricata is run again with the same
ruleset.
Hyperscan binary files are stored per rulegroup in the designated
folder, by default in the cached library folder.
Since caching is per signature group heads,
some chunk of the ruleset can change and it still can reuse part of
the unchanged signature groups.
Loading *fresh* ET Open ruleset: 19 seconds
Loading *cached* ET Open ruleset: 07 seconds
hashlittle: add a safe variant of hashlittle2 function
This variant of hashlittle2() ensures that it avoids
accesses beyond the last byte of the string, which will
cause warnings from tools like Valgrind or Address
Sanitizer.

output/buffer: Change buffer-size default value
The buffer-size value that controls file output buffering defaults to
8k. To be consistent with previous logic, the default is being changed
to 0 (e.g., needed if there are old config files that don't specifically
enable the new value).

app-layer: improve limits on number of probing parsers
There was an implicit limit of 32 app-layer protocols
used by probing parsers through a mask, meaning that
Suricata should not support more than 32 app-layer protocols
in total.
This limit is relaxed to each flow not being able to
run more than 32 probing parsers, meaning that for each source
and destination port combination, the sum of registered
probing parsers should not exceed 32, even if there are more
than 32 in total.
Also sets probing parsers done sooner in the case the other
side of the connection was detected first.

rust: fixes for breaking change on deranged crate
Deranged v0.4.1 (a dependency of the time crate) has implemented
PartialOrd for some integer types that conflict with the
implementation in the standard library creating an ambiguity as such
implementation are global. For more info see
https://github.com/jhpratt/deranged/issues/18.
To fix, use "::from" directly, instead of using .into() which is where
we run into amgibuity.
userguide/exceptions: clarify when stats are logged
The stats for exception policies are only logged/ present when any of
the exception policies are enabled (which means any value other than
"auto" or "ignore" in IDS mode, or "ignore" in IPS mode).

Eve: use mac addresses from flow for flow timeout
Ethernet metadata is missing for events triggered on flow timeout
pseudopackets. Use the first set of mac addresses stored with the
flow to fill in the ether field.
